Civic center plans Christmas parade
The Norco Civic Association is planning the annual Christmas parade Dec. 6 through Norco.
"Norco Noel: Christmas on the River" will be the theme. Participants are asked to include either a River Parishes tradition-based float or anything depicting the river, such as water or swamps.
A parade meeting will be Wednesday at 6 p.m. at the Norco Civic Center Hall.

Firefighters news.
The Norco Area Volunteer Fire Department Auxiliary has named Steve Mauduit as firefighter of the month for September and Chief Tommy Barreca for October.
. . . . . . .
Knights news.
The Knights of Columbus Red Church Council 3634 has named Noble Benoit as knight of the month for October; and Kevin and Holly Ericksen as family of the month for October.
The council will sponsor a float in the Norco Christmas parade Dec. 6. The float's theme will be "Kids Kicking Cancer." After the parade, the council will hold a party for children with cancer.
Also, bingo will be held Wednesday at 7:30 p.m. at the Knights home.

Fall fest. The River Parishes Fall Festival will be held Nov. 13 to 15 at Sacred Heart of Jesus Church and School in Norco.
Rides, bands, games, food and other entertainment will be featured.
